Description

The BBC micro:bit is a micro-controller / microcomputer aimed at getting a new generation of kids into coding and computing.

This basic book is aimed at getting teachers, students and hobbyists up-and-running with the micro:bit and its associated web site(s), and with the help of this book you will:

* Find out what the BBC micro:bit is, how it originated, and how to connect it up to a personal computer or Android smartphone / tablet.

* Discover the micro:bit programming possibilities and end-to-end programming process by coding a simple script using the Microsoft Block Editor, by taking a short journey into JavaScript, and by working through a Python programming primer.

* Learn about conditional logic via the compass case study, and learn about variable values via the step counter case study.

...and more!
